I had the broken sync as well but only when syncing directly to m.google.com, never again with Nuevasync. It was fixed anyway after PR1.2.
I could reproduce it very easily: merge an MSN contact with a Google contact and then sync. Sync fails, not even a resync got it back working. Respectively, when the resync sometimes worked, it broke up merged contacts but not fully. It somehow left traces of the previous merge, so I could not ever remerge MSN and Google contacts again, it gave back some error à la Details alredy exist merge failed or so... |

I am aware that this community post is old but I have been playing around with the settings for Gmail Sync of Email, Calendar and Contacts.
I can confirm that I have success in all Sync areas! I have Gmail Email syncing I have Gmail Calendar syncing I have Gmail Contacts syncing I can explain how below (please read on) Removed all calendar entries from N900 Removed all current email accounts from N900 Removed all current contacts from N900 Note: Backup all current data prior to removal (export contacts, etc) Configure Gmail settings in Mail for Exchange as follows; Server "m.google.com" Port "443" Conflict resolution "Server takes priority" Username "xxxxxxxx" no @gmail.com Password "xxxxxxx" Domain Leave blank Synchronise email "Tick/Enable" Account Title "As desired" Synchronise messages back "1 week" (not to load intensive seems to work better) When sending e-mail "Send immediately" To successfully get gmail syncing you also require Mfe folders installed. I have found that to enable successful Gmail Email Syncing you require to remove as much as possible so Mfe folders will enable you to remove folders not require during sync, I have removed Spam, other email accounts inbox which are already synced with the all mailbox folder. I now have successful sync of Gmail Email along with the other Syncs working great.
